Storage Cradles
There are two types of cradles for LXE’s MX3 mobile computer: a desk top cradle for tabletop
charging / communication applications and a vehicle mount cradle for vehicle mounted charging /
communication applications. See the “MX3 Cradle Reference Guide”.
Figure 2-23 Desktop Cradle Figure 2-24 Vehicle Mounted Cradle
The cradles give the MX3 the ability to communicate with a host computer and other equipment.
In addition, using wall AC adapters or DC/DC converters, the cradle transfers power to the
internal charging circuitry of the MX3 and the MX3, in turn, recharges the Main Battery. The
MX3 can be either on or off while in the cradle.

Cables are available from LXE for connecting the cradle to a printer, a personal computer or a
barcode printer. Tethered scanners (for RS-232 cradle connection) are also available from LXE.
